Weathered Rock
Rock that has been changed physically or chemically by the action of weather, water, or biological organisms.
Precipitation
Any form of water - liquid or solid - falling from the sky, including rain, snow, sleet, and hail.
Karst
A landscape formed from the dissolution of soluble rocks such as limestone, characterized by sinkholes, caves, and underground rivers.
Iron and Aluminum
Essential metals abundant in the Earth's crust, often forming various minerals and playing crucial roles in industrial applications.
